Apparatus and methods for directional delivery of laser energy
First Claim
1. A catheter comprising:
- an elongated housing having a central axis between a first proximal end and a first distal end, said housing having a channel disposed between said first proximal end and said first distal end;
a laser delivery member having a second proximal end and a second distal end and comprising at least one optical fiber, said laser member being at least partially disposed within said channel and movable therein;
a cavity being disposed proximate said first distal end of said elongated housing and in communication with said channel;
a ramp disposed at an angle to said central axis and proximate said first distal end of said elongated housing, said ramp being in communication with said channel and adapted to move said second distal end of said laser delivery member outwardly from said central axis of said elongated member; and
a guidewire in mechanical communication with both said laser delivery member and said elongated housing, said guidewire being adapted to bias said second distal end of said laser delivery member generally inwardly toward said central axis.

Abstract
In some embodiments, without limitation, the invention comprises a catheter having an elongated housing with a channel disposed therein. A laser delivery member is movable and at least partially disposed within the channel. A ramp is disposed within the housing at an angle to its central axis and proximate to its distal end. The ramp is adapted to move the distal end of the laser delivery member outwardly from the central axis of the housing. A guidewire biases the distal end of the laser delivery member generally inwardly toward the central axis of the housing. In some embodiments, without limitation, the offset of the central axis of the tip of the laser delivery member from the central axis of the housing is determined by adjusting the extent to which the laser delivery member travels on the ramp, and disposition of the laser delivery member on the guidewire maintains the offset tip substantially parallel to the central axis of the housing. Thus, in accordance with the invention, the distal end of the laser delivery member may be biased in a desired direction or offset, permitting ablation of an area larger than the area of the distal end of the catheter.
